ok how offten are they suposed to be replaced? and how offten do folks ctually do it? LOL
I have done mone once since i owned the car and it has 30k miles on it .

I believe it's every 30,000 miles. So you're doing good [sm=smiley32.gif] I think people overlook that a lot. I wouldn't doubt not replacing it will cause premature fuel pump failure considering the fuel pump has to try and pump threw a plugged filter.
